This historic photograph captures Alderman Joseph Agar J.P. of York performing the ceremonial foundation stone laying for the new Wesleyan Chapel in Nawton. A large crowd of local residents dressed in traditional Edwardian attire, including bowler hats and boaters, are gathered around the construction site to witness the event on August 28, 1913.


This is an original real photo postcard published by W. Hayes. The postcard was made in England.
